The Rt. Hon. Dame Jacinda Ardern
Prime Minister of New Zealand (2017-2023); Patron, Christchurch Call Foundation; Board Member, The Earthshot Prize; Founder, Field Fellowship for Empathetic Leadership; Member of the World Leaders Circle; Distinguished Fellow, Blavatnik School, Oxford University
The Right Honourable Dame Jacinda Ardern served as the 40th Prime Minister of New Zealand. Assuming office at just 37, Ms Ardern championed an inclusive and empathetic leadership style that made bold policy change and successfully guided her nation through unprecedented global and domestic challenges.
During her time in office, Ms. Ardern confronted significant challenges, including a live-streamed domestic terror attack targeting New Zealand’s Muslim community, a volcanic eruption, and the COVID-19 pandemic. Responding with a people-first approach grounded in kindness, she helped New Zealand achieve one of the lowest losses of life during the pandemic among developed nations, instituted a ban on military-style semi-automatic weapons, and created the Christchurch Call to Eliminate Violent Extremism Online, for which she remains an active Patron.
A champion of women's empowerment, Ms Ardern saw New Zealand reach a historic 50 percent representation of women in Parliament, and on government appointed boards. Her administration also decriminalized abortion, strengthened pay equity laws, and extended paid parental leave to six months. Ms Ardern is the second woman in history to give birth while leading a country. Today, Ms. Ardern continues to hold roles that allow her to “be useful” including as a Member of the World Leaders Circle and a Distinguished Fellow at the Blavatnik School at Oxford University. She is an active advocate for climate action, serving on the board of The Earthshot Prize and as a Distinguished Fellow at Conservation International, helping provide solutions to climate change and environmental challenges. In 2024, Ms. Ardern founded Field, a first of its kind fellowship programme that fosters empathetic leadership in politics.

Dannii
Portsmouth
Chief People Officer, EMEA | Pepsico
Dannii Portsmouth serves as Chief People Officer for PepsiCo across Europe, the Middle East, and Africa (EMEA), overseeing the People function for more than 70,000 associates in over 100 markets. In her role, Dannii leads the talent agenda and builds strategic organizational and people capabilities.
Dannii returned to Europe in 2023 to serve as Chief People Officer for the region, following her impactful tenure as HR Vice President for PepsiCo Beverages North America West Division. There, she led initiatives that significantly improved retention, fostered cross-functional collaboration, and transformed talent management by elevating the employee experience. She began her PepsiCo journey in the UK in 2019, bringing with her over a decade of experience from GSK, where she held various HR leadership roles across the UK, Denmark, and global teams. Her work at GSK spanned pharmaceuticals, consumer healthcare, and business service transformation, with a strong focus on organizational alignment, culture change, and capability building. She led award-winning teams recognized globally for excellence in HR and leadership.

Karen
Alexander
Vice President, Human Resources | Eli Lilly
Karen is currently the VP of HR for the Northern European Hub at Lilly. Karen leads HR across the commercial business for the UK, Ireland, Sweden, Denmark, Norway, and Finland.Karen brings a wealth of international experience to Lilly, having had the privilege of two overseas assignments. She led HR for the SAMETA region (South Aisa, Middle East Turkey & Africa), based out of Dubai, and a Global HR Strategic Projects role at Lilly HQ in the US. Her career at Lilly spans across Commercial, Research, and HQ, showcasing her versatility and expertise. Before joining Lilly, Karen worked in a variety of HR roles within the National Health Service, primarily focusing on Community Mental Health Services. She holds a Masters in Business Administration (MBA) and is a Fellow of the Chartered Institute of Personnel and Development (FCIPD).
